this little tutorial is going to show you how to use terminal on a Mac to get rid of the dot underscore files from an external USB thumb drive or SD card I have my drive Mountain I see I have the media files on it some movie files Im gonna use spotlight to search for terminal just start typing it and it should autocomplete and find it hit Enter or return and you have this window type CD space drag your drive into the terminal window press return type LS space - al hit return here are the dot underscore files that are normally invisible these are what we want to get rid of type RM space dot underscore asterisk hit return type LS space - al hit return and you can see that all those dot underscore files got removed using this command you can now type exit and quit terminal and take your drive and put it back in your media player
